Nepal Development Research Institute is developing a contextualised, practical Planning, Monitoring, and Evaluation (PM&E) tools and guidelines for AWO International South Asia’s regional programs. Building on AWO International’s values of solidarity, justice, participation, and help for self-help, the assignment aims to strengthen the organisation’s Monitoring, Evaluation, Accountability, and Learning (MEAL) system by embedding impact orientation throughout the project cycle. The assignment will support a shift beyond predominantly quantitative monitoring towards more qualitative, participatory, and learning-oriented approaches that better capture complex social change and enhance community ownership.
